Brampton Film Club
Since its creation in November 2007, Brampton Film Club has gone from strength to strength. It now has a membership of 157 and rising as residents from across the region prove that there is a strong demand for local screenings and films which don't conform to the restricted listings of the larger venues.

Club History
Brampton Film Club was formed in November 2007 by a group of local people. Following an initiative by volunteers at Brampton Community Centre, people were asked if they would favour some form of club or society, in Brampton, designed to bring movies to the town.
Membership newsletter
Our biiiig news, which I think most of you are aware of, is that the club has been granted aid, in the sum of £10,000 from the National Lottery Fund by Awards for All. We are in discussion with two suppliers and hope that, within the next few weeks, we will have our own new audio/visual equipment, with which the club will be able to enhance and diversify its programme.
